Hard work, constant stress and other hardships lead to the fact that our brain is not able to relax, for this reason there are problems with both physical health and mental health. It's no secret that thanks to yoga, it is possible not only to strengthen muscles, but also to improve overall well-being and find inner balance.

The three yoga poses described in this article will help you find peace, and they will only take 15 minutes to complete.

Adho mukha svanasana (or downward facing dog pose)

  1. Put your palms firmly on the floor, straightening your legs as much as possible. 
  2. The pelvic bones should be pointing up and the heels slightly raised. 
  3. Relax your stomach and neck, looking towards the navel.
  4. Breathe calmly and only through your nose. Stay in this position for 2-3 minutes. In this case, the forehead can be put on a stand, so it will be easier for the brain to relax.

What will you get as a result

Thanks to this exercise, it is possible to get relief, to calm the overheated brain, and also to stretch and relax the muscles of the back of the head and back.

Viloma Pranayama (or portioned breathing through the nose)

  1. Sit with your legs crossed in Turkish.
  2. Bend your head forward, keeping your spine straight.
  3. Close your eyes and put your palms together. The thumbs should be slightly above the solar plexus.
  4. Straighten your shoulders while relaxing your stomach and pelvis.
  5. Take a long breath, the air should fill the entire chest, but the stomach should remain relaxed.
  6. Exhale quickly for a second, then pause for a second.
  7. Repeat the breaths until you start to feel tension in your stomach. As soon as you feel that the stomach is not relaxed – take three normal breaths and exhale and return to the exercise.

You need to perform this exercise for 5 minutes. If you are prone to depression or suffer from self-doubt, lengthen the exhalation time, while inhaling – on the contrary, shorten it.

What will you get as a result

The circulation of lymph will improve, the brain, tissues and muscles will be filled with oxygen.

Shavasana (or Corpse Pose)

  1. Lie on your back. For the best effect, put a special yoga roller under your head, or a regular pillow. So the spine will be as elongated as possible. Tilt your shoulders back, as far away from your ears as possible.
  2. Take your hands away from your body, they should be free. The inside of the forearm should be facing up and the shoulders should be relaxed. 
  3. Slightly spread your legs, they should be completely relaxed. Point your toes towards the ground, stretch your tailbone towards your ankles.
  4. If the pad is thick enough, your face will be in a tilted position, with your throat and larynx completely relaxed.
  5. Don't strain your eyes. In order for them to be absolutely relaxed, they can be tied up, because the eyes – the mirror of the mind and if the brain is not able to rest, then the eyes cannot rest. 
  6. For maximum relaxation of the mind, the face must be absolutely relaxed, the tongue glued to the palate. At the same time, you need to breathe calmly and naturally, directing all your attention inside the body.

What will you get as a result

Reduces muscle and nerve tension. Thanks to this posture, it is possible to achieve maximum relaxation.

In this way, yoga will help to achieve inner balance, as well as relax and stretch the muscles. After performing such exercises, you will find peace and get a boost of energy for new achievements.
